FURTHER UPDATE - Café re-opening paused until early Spring 2024

Regrettably we've had to make the decision to pause opening the café over the winter months. Due to the nature of our location and the ongoing stormy weather which has caused significant damage, we feel that we would not be in a position to guarantee opening on a regular basis whilst the inclement weather continues.

We therefore look forward to re-opening earlier in the Spring/Summer season in order to welcome back our valued customers, old and new.

In the meantime, we wish you a healthy and happy Christmas and New Year, and apologise once again that we were unable to continue at the current time.
